Hey i got a problem they says that "context is not define but i don't understand why i should define context when normally i don't have to on other commands
let createui = (event, player, page) => {
player.openChestGUI(Text.of(Text.white('test')), 6, gui => {
gui.playerSlots = false
gui.slot(1, 2, slot => {
slot.item = 'minecraft:diamond'
slot.leftClicked = e => {
event.player.sendSystemMessage('§ayummers')
}
})
gui.slot(7, 1, slot => {
slot.item = 'minecraft:dead_bush'
slot.leftClicked = e => {
event.player.sendSystemMessage('§4yuckers')
}
})
})
}
ServerEvents.commandRegistry(event => {
const { commands: Commands } = event;
event.register(
Commands.literal("menu")
.executes(context => {
const source = context.getSource();
const player = source.player
createui(event, event.player, 0)
return 1;
})
);
});```